Renault scraps Ghosn payouts
Renault scrapped millions of dollars in payouts to former boss Carlos Ghosn following his resignation last month. Ghosn will not now benefit from a non-compete agreement he signed with Renault in 2015 that would have been worth two years’ fixed and variable pay and it also plans to withhold stock-based compensation awarded from 2015 to 2018 that was conditional on his staying at the company.
